Proposal Form

A contract bid form template is a crucial document used in the procurement process. It provides a standardized structure for businesses or individuals to submit their bids for a specific project or service. The template typically includes sections such as project details, bidder information, pricing breakdown, payment terms, and completion timeline. Using a well-defined contract bid form template ensures that all submissions are complete and comparable, facilitating a fair and transparent evaluation process.

To create an effective contract bid form template, consider the specific requirements of your project. Outline all necessary information and include clear instructions for bidders. You can also use pre-existing templates as a starting point and customize them to suit your needs. Ensure that the template is legally sound and compliant with relevant regulations. By using a comprehensive contract bid form template, you can streamline the bidding process and select the most suitable candidate for your project.

Precise Construction Cost Estimation Guide

Constructing a building requires meticulous preparation and one of the most crucial aspects is accurate cost estimation. Ignoring costs can lead to financial troubles. A detailed cost estimate enables construction builders to seamlessly manage funds and ensure a viable project.

A reliable cost estimation process involves various steps. First, collect all required information about the project scope. This includes material costs, labor charges, permits, and insurance.

Utilize industry benchmarks and programs to calculate costs accurately. Furthermore, consider a contingency for unexpected charges.

By following these guidelines, construction professionals can produce accurate cost estimates, mitigating the risk of budgetary deficits.
